nice midclass car GPS with US and Europe maps

+ easy to use, good touchscreen accuracy
+ fast GPS lock
+ good screen brightness
+ has Europe and US maps
+ has USB for accessing the device and charging
+ comes with car mount
+ lots of features
+ lifetime map updates can be purchased

- lifetime map updates are not included
- USB Port is on the back and not well placed, the side would have been better although the cable "acts" as a stand on a flat surface so the GPS is upright. Upside is the cable isnt visible that much in the car will charging... so "-" for the placement by usage and "+" for optics

Should use route nos. Pricey map updates. A must for international travel.

Used in USA, England, Germany, Austria, and Holland. Never got it to lock uo to satelite in England. Worked well in other countries.

Real life saver. Audio steer Commands more useful than map.

Garmin uses the least useful name for streets and routes. If it is HWY 75 in Dallas they will call it North Central Expressway. Fine if you live there. It gets worse when Garmi is giving you an english pronounciation of a German or Dutch local name. The map and audio commands should use route "numbers" instead of street "names" which are often not posted.

You save time and frustration by following the turn commands and ignoring street names.

The touch screen, like most, is poor. Finaly got mine calibrated to take inputs from most of the keys some of the time. On a hot day half the keys are dead. Put it in front of the AC vent for 5 minutes and it usually comes back.

GUI is clunky. Better stop yuour car if you want to change something.

In spite of Garmin's quirks I wouldn't part with it. It is a real asset when traveling.

Best value due to N. America and Euro maps included

Best value in a GPS, if you travel to Europe, it includes all the maps. Be sure to get a 4gb micro SD card, and download and update all the maps. The recent update to Garmins site makes keeping your unit up to date very easy. There were two firmware updates, and North America and Europe map updates. The internal memory only has room for the basic installed maps, so be sure to have a fresh SD card in place before you download the maps. Lifetime traffic is great... And I figure that map updates are not as critical. I bought 4 of these to lend out to our Global Travelers from our office. I added all the corporate offices as favorites in one unit, backed it up and then it was easy to transfer the favorites to the other three. Be sure to check preferences, as by default, non-paved roads are set to avoid. I am very happy with the unit, it finds sats very fast, quick boot up, and lane assist works great too.Read full review...
